Top 10 Benefits of Coffee: Rejuvenation and Refreshment
Coffee is one of the most popular beverages in the world. Not only does it have a rich aroma and unique taste, but it also has many benefits. In this article, we will explore the top 10 benefits of coffee for rejuvenation and mental alertness.
1. Provide energy
Caffeine is one of the most important ingredients in coffee, which stimulates the central nervous system and provides energy. Drinking a cup of coffee can help you feel more alert and energetic in a short period of time.
2. Improves attention and concentration
Drinking coffee in moderation can improve attention and concentration. Studies have shown that moderate amounts of caffeinated beverages can enhance cognitive performance in areas such as task execution, reaction time, and working memory.
3. Improve your mental state
Drinking a nice, aromatic cup of coffee can improve your mood and make you feel happier. This is because the caffeine in coffee stimulates the release of dopamine, which improves your mental state.
4. Enhance athletic performance
Drinking coffee in moderation can enhance muscle contraction and endurance, thereby improving athletic performance. Studies have found that drinking a cup of coffee can delay the feeling of fatigue and make people feel more energetic during exercise.
5. Improve metabolism
The caffeine in coffee can promote fat oxidation and metabolism. Drinking coffee in moderation can help the body consume energy more efficiently and improve body fat content.
6. Protect the liver
Research shows that moderate coffee consumption is associated with a lower risk of chronic liver disease, nonalcoholic fatty liver disease, and other problems related to liver function. This is because certain components in coffee have a protective effect.
7. Prevent cognitive impairment in the elderly
Large-scale epidemiological surveys have found that moderate coffee drinking is associated with a lower risk of cognitive impairment in the elderly. Antioxidants and other active ingredients in coffee can protect the brain from the effects of aging and cognitive decline.
8. Reduces the risk of diabetes
Several studies have shown that moderate coffee consumption is associated with a lower risk of type 2 diabetes. This may be because certain components of coffee can increase insulin sensitivity and improve blood glucose levels.
9. Reduce depression tendency
Some studies have found that moderate coffee consumption is associated with a lower tendency to depression. This may be because certain components of coffee can stimulate the release of neurotransmitters such as dopamine, serotonin, and norepinephrine, thereby improving mood.
10. Provide social opportunities
Drinking a cup of coffee is not only about enjoying the taste, but also provides a social opportunity. Whether drinking coffee with friends or meeting new people in a cafe, coffee can be a bridge for communication and socializing.
